What Do Spark Plugs and Wires Actually Do?

Let’s make this super simple. Imagine your car’s engine is like a powerful, controlled campfire. To get that fire started, you need a spark. That’s exactly what a spark plug does!

  • The Spark Plug: This small part sits inside each cylinder of your engine. Its only job is to create a tiny, precise bolt of lightning—a spark—at exactly the right moment.
  • The Spark Plug Wire: This is the messenger. It’s a heavily insulated wire that carries the high-voltage electricity from your car’s ignition system to the spark plug.

Together, they ignite the mixture of air and fuel in the cylinder. This tiny explosion pushes the piston down, which turns the crankshaft, and ultimately, makes your wheels go round. This happens thousands of times every minute. When your plugs and wires are old and worn out, that spark becomes weak and unreliable, causing a chain reaction of problems throughout your engine.

Telltale Signs Your Spark Plugs and Wires Are Failing

Your car is pretty good at telling you when something is wrong. You just have to know what to listen (and feel) for. If your spark plugs and wires are on their way out, you’ll likely notice one or more of these common symptoms:

  • Rough Idling: Does your car shake or vibrate when you’re stopped at a red light? A weak spark can cause incomplete combustion, making the engine run unevenly.
  • Trouble Starting: If you have to crank the engine for a long time before it finally starts, it could be a sign that your spark plugs aren’t strong enough to ignite the fuel easily.
  • Poor Acceleration: When you press the gas pedal, does your car hesitate or feel sluggish? Worn plugs can’t keep up with the engine’s demand for power, leading to a lazy response.
  • Engine Misfires: A misfire feels like a stumble or hiccup from the engine, especially under load (like going up a hill). This happens when a cylinder fails to fire correctly.
  • Bad Fuel Economy: Are you visiting the gas station more often than you used to? A weak spark wastes fuel, as not all of it gets burned. New plugs can restore your MPG.
  • The Check Engine Light: Your car’s computer is smart. If it detects an engine misfire or another ignition problem, it will often trigger the check engine light to let you know something is wrong.

If you’re experiencing any of these issues, it’s a good idea to check your spark plugs. It’s a simple fix that can make a world of difference.

The 5 Major Benefits of New Spark Plugs and Wires

Replacing these parts isn’t just about fixing a problem; it’s about making your car run better in every way. Think of it as a tune-up that brings back the performance and efficiency your car had when it was new. Here are the top five benefits you’ll enjoy.

1. Improved Fuel Economy

This is the benefit everyone loves because it saves you money. Worn-out spark plugs have a wider gap and may be covered in carbon deposits. This makes it harder for them to create a strong spark. Your engine’s computer tries to compensate, but the result is often incomplete combustion—meaning gas is wasted.

When you install fresh spark plugs, they deliver a consistent, powerful spark that ignites the air-fuel mixture completely. Every drop of gasoline is used to its full potential. According to the U.S. Department of Energy, fixing a serious maintenance issue like a faulty spark plug can improve your gas mileage by up to 40%, although a typical tune-up often results in a 4% improvement. Over a year, that adds up to real savings in your wallet.

2. Smoother, More Powerful Engine Performance

Do you remember how responsive and smooth your car felt when you first got it? New spark plugs and wires can bring that feeling back. A healthy ignition system ensures that every cylinder fires on time, every time. This translates to:

  • A Stable, Quiet Idle: No more shaking or rough vibrations at stoplights. Your engine will hum along smoothly.
  • Quick and Crisp Acceleration: When you need to merge onto the highway or pass another car, your vehicle will respond instantly without hesitation.
  • Consistent Power Delivery: The engine will feel stronger and more capable, especially when climbing hills or carrying a heavy load.

Misfires caused by bad plugs rob your engine of power and create a jarring, unpleasant driving experience. A new set of plugs and wires eliminates these misfires, restoring the smooth, reliable performance you expect from your car.

3. Reliable, Easy Starts Every Time

There’s nothing more frustrating than a car that won’t start, especially when you’re in a hurry. Old spark plugs require more voltage to create a spark, which can be a problem, particularly in cold or wet weather. The battery has to work harder, and if the spark is too weak, the engine may not start at all.

New spark plugs have clean electrodes and are precisely gapped to the manufacturer’s specification. They create a strong, hot spark with minimal effort, allowing the engine to fire up instantly, even on the coldest mornings. This reduces wear and tear on your starter motor and battery, helping them last longer too.

4. Reduced Harmful Emissions (A Greener Ride)

Taking care of your car is also about taking care of the environment. Your vehicle’s emission system is designed to minimize the release of harmful pollutants. The catalytic converter plays a huge role in this, but it can only do its job if the engine is running efficiently.

When spark plugs are failing, they cause unburned fuel to be dumped into the exhaust system. This raw fuel can overheat and damage the expensive catalytic converter. Furthermore, incomplete combustion increases the output of hydrocarbons—a major component of smog. According to the Environmental Protection Agency (EPA), a well-maintained car produces significantly fewer emissions. By ensuring your engine burns fuel completely, new spark plugs help your car run cleaner, pass emissions tests, and reduce your carbon footprint.

5. Prevents Serious (and Expensive) Engine Damage

This is arguably the most important benefit of all. Ignoring worn spark plugs isn’t just an inconvenience; it can lead to catastrophic and costly repairs down the road.

Here’s how:

  • Catalytic Converter Failure: As mentioned, engine misfires send unburned fuel into the exhaust. This fuel can ignite inside the catalytic converter, melting its delicate internal structure. Replacing a catalytic converter can cost anywhere from $1,000 to over $3,000.
  • Damage to Ignition Coils and Wires: When a spark plug is hard to fire, it puts immense strain on the ignition coil and the spark plug wire. The coil has to generate much higher voltage, which can cause it to overheat and fail prematurely.
  • Engine Damage: In extreme cases, a prolonged misfire can lead to carbon buildup on valves and pistons, or even cause detonation (engine knock), which can damage internal engine components.

A set of spark plugs and wires is one of the cheapest forms of insurance you can buy for your engine. Spending a small amount now on this routine maintenance can save you thousands in future repair bills.

How Often Should You Change Spark Plugs and Wires?

The golden rule is to always check your owner’s manual. Every car is different, and the manufacturer provides the most accurate maintenance schedule. However, here are some general guidelines based on the type of spark plug your car uses.

Spark Plug TypeAverage Replacement IntervalDescription
CopperEvery 20,000 – 30,000 milesStandard, older technology. Good conductor but wears out the fastest. Often used in older vehicles.
PlatinumEvery 60,000 – 80,000 milesA durable upgrade from copper. The platinum tip resists erosion, giving it a much longer lifespan.
IridiumEvery 100,000 – 120,000 milesThe premium option. Iridium is extremely hard and has a very high melting point, making these plugs incredibly long-lasting and efficient.

Spark plug wires don’t always need to be changed with every plug change, but it’s good practice to replace them every 60,000 to 80,000 miles, or whenever they show signs of cracking, burning, or wear. Many modern cars use a “coil-on-plug” system and don’t have traditional spark plug wires at all.

Is This a DIY Job? (Spoiler: You Can Probably Do It!)

For many cars, especially those with 4-cylinder engines, changing spark plugs is a fantastic beginner DIY project. It’s rewarding, saves you money on labor costs, and helps you get more familiar with your car. The key is to be patient, organized, and have the right tools.

Essential Tools and Supplies

You don’t need a professional garage, just a few key items:

  • Socket Wrench Set: You’ll need a ratchet and a few extension bars.
  • Spark Plug Socket: This is a special deep socket with a rubber insert inside to grip the spark plug securely. They come in different sizes (most commonly 5/8″ or 13/16″), so make sure you get the right one for your car.
  • Spark Plug Gap Gauge: A small, cheap tool used to measure and set the gap on the new spark plug.
  • Torque Wrench: This is highly recommended to ensure you don’t over-tighten or under-tighten the new plugs.
  • New Spark Plugs and Wires: Make sure you buy the correct parts for your car’s year, make, and model.
  • Dielectric Grease: A small packet of this helps protect the connection and makes future removal easier.

A Simple, Step-by-Step Guide to Changing Spark Plugs

Safety First! Always work on a cool engine. The exhaust manifold and engine block can cause severe burns if hot.

  1. Locate the Spark Plugs: Open the hood and find the spark plug wires or ignition coils. They are usually on the top or side of the engine, often covered by a plastic engine cover that you may need to remove.
  2. Work on One Cylinder at a Time: This is the most important rule! To avoid mixing up the firing order, only remove and replace one spark plug wire and plug at a time.
  3. Remove the Wire/Coil: Gently twist and pull the spark plug wire boot (or unbolt and lift the ignition coil) off the spark plug. Never pull on the wire itself.
  4. Clean the Area: Before removing the old plug, use compressed air or a brush to clean any dirt or debris from around the spark plug hole. You don’t want anything falling into your engine’s cylinder.
  5. Remove the Old Spark Plug: Place the spark plug socket over the plug, attach your ratchet with an extension, and turn it counter-clockwise to loosen and remove it.
  6. Check the New Plug: Before installing the new plug, use your gap gauge to make sure the distance between the two electrodes is correct according to your owner’s manual.
  7. Install the New Spark Plug: Carefully thread the new plug into the hole by hand to avoid cross-threading. Once it’s snug, use your torque wrench to tighten it to the manufacturer’s specified torque.
  8. Apply Dielectric Grease: Put a small dab of dielectric grease inside the spark plug wire boot. This prevents it from getting stuck and ensures a good electrical connection.
  9. Reconnect the Wire/Coil: Push the wire boot or coil firmly back onto the new spark plug until you feel it click or seat securely.
  10. Repeat for All Cylinders: Move on to the next cylinder and repeat the process until all spark plugs have been replaced.

That’s it! Once you’re done, start the car and listen to your smooth-running engine. You did it!

Understanding the Ignition System: Plugs, Wires, and Coils

It can be confusing to hear terms like wires, coils, and plugs used together. They are all part of the same team, but they have different jobs. Here’s a simple breakdown:

ComponentWhat It DoesCommon Failure Signs
Ignition Coil / Coil PackTransforms the car battery’s low 12-volt power into the high thousands of volts needed to create a spark.Engine misfires, check engine light, poor power, no-start condition. Often fails on a single cylinder.
Spark Plug WireCarries that high-voltage electricity from the coil to the spark plug. (Not present in coil-on-plug systems).Visible cracks or burns, rough idle, misfires, radio interference.
Spark PlugReceives the high-voltage electricity and creates the actual spark inside the engine cylinder.Rough idle, poor acceleration, bad fuel economy, trouble starting.

Frequently Asked Questions (FAQ)

What happens if I don’t change my spark plugs?

If you don’t change your spark plugs, you’ll experience a gradual decline in engine performance. This includes poor fuel economy, rough idling, hesitation, and difficulty starting. Over time, it can lead to engine misfires, which can damage your expensive catalytic converter and put extra strain on other ignition components.

Can I just change the spark plugs and not the wires?

Yes, you can. However, if the wires are old, cracked, or near their recommended replacement interval, it’s a good idea to change them at the same time. Bad wires can cause the same problems as bad plugs, and since you’re already working in that area, replacing them together is efficient and ensures the entire system is healthy.

How much does it cost to replace spark plugs and wires?

If you do it yourself, the cost is just the parts, which can range from $20 to $100 depending on your car and the type of plugs you choose. If you take it to a mechanic, the cost for parts and labor typically ranges from $150 to $400. V6 or V8 engines often cost more because they have more plugs and some may be harder to access.

Do all cars have spark plug wires?

No, many modern cars do not have traditional spark plug wires. They use a “coil-on-plug” (COP) ignition system where each spark plug has its own dedicated ignition coil sitting directly on top of it. This design is more efficient and eliminates the need for wires as a maintenance item.

What is “gapping” a spark plug?

Gapping refers to setting the correct distance between the center and side electrodes at the tip of the spark plug. This gap must be set to a precise specification (found in your owner’s manual) for the spark to be effective. While many modern plugs come pre-gapped, it’s always a good practice to double-check them with a gap gauge before installation.

Can new spark plugs increase horsepower?

New spark plugs won’t add horsepower to your engine, but they can restore lost horsepower. Over time, worn plugs reduce your engine’s efficiency and power. Installing a fresh set simply brings the engine back to its original factory performance level, which can make it feel noticeably more powerful and responsive.
